Employment Opportunities

Hammer is hiring enthusiastic, qualified people to work afternoons, evenings, overnights and weekends, providing support to the individuals we serve. We are looking for people to fill the following positions:

Direct Support Professional
Provide support, training and assistance to individuals in their home, in areas such as realizing dreams, building relationships, activity planning, transportation, cooking, cleaning and home maintenance.

Assistant Program Manager
Provide same duties as a Direct Support Professional plus assist the Program Manager with administrative duties.

Program Manager
Supervise daily operations of group home, which include staff supervision and scheduling, facilitating team meetings, crisis intervention and direct care.

Our homes are located in the cities of Minnetonka, Maple Grove, New Hope, Plymouth, St. Louis Park and Wayzata.

Training
The staff who provide the direct care make all the difference in the quality of life of the people we serve. Employees receive coaching, modeling, support, oversight, and backup from the supervisory staff, many of whom have worked direct care themselves. We provide formal and on-the-job training for all employees, which include mandatory and elective opportunities to enhance effectiveness while supporting people with developmental disabilities.
